Bill Tandy and Company, Burntwood, are delighted to offer for sale this well presented three bedroom semi detached house with stunning views to the rear of Gentleshaw Common. The property is approached via a generous block paved driveway providing parking for numerous vehicles and there is a side gate leading to the rear. The accommodation briefly comprises entrance hall, lounge to front, kitchen, conservatory, side porch, laundry, three first floor generously sized bedrooms and a tastefully modernised bathroom. One of the particular features of the property is the rear garden with patio spaces with lawn beyond and stunning views of Gentleshaw Common. The property benefits from no upward chain and viewings are highly recommended.
